EN

موستانگ، وحشیِ دوست داشتنی

عصر جدید | معرفی کامپیوتر و کامپیوتر کوانتومی

bit computer

ضمن عرض سلام خدمت شما دوست داران وبسایت موستانگ ، در این مقاله قصد داریم که به معرفی کامپیوتر و کامپیوتر کوانتومی بپردازیم: نسل جدیدی از کامپیوتر که از مکانیک کوانتومی استفاده می‌کند. کامپیوتر (رایانه) دستگاهی است معمولاً الکترونیکی، که قابلیت برنامه‌ریزی برای پردازش، ذخیره  و بازیابی را دارد. دستورات به صورت یک کد در کامپیوتر‌های امروزی شناخته می‌شوند. ایده ساخت کامپیوتر به خیلی سا‌ل پیش باز‌ می‌گردد. اما به نوعی، مهم‌ترین موسس کامپیوتر دانشمند انگلیسی آلن تورینگ است. در جنگ جهانی دوم کشور آلمان برای ارسال اطلاعات خود از ماشین رمز گذاری شده انیگما استفاده می‌کرد که شکست کد‌های آن برای انسان به طریقی غیر ممکن به نظر می‌رسید. اما آلن تورینگ با ایده ساخت یک رایانه (ماشین تورینگ)، فرمولاسیون بسیار موثری را در زمینه الگوریتم و محاسبه بوجود آورد. البته اولین کامپیوتر قابل برنامه ریزی، چند سال قبل از شروع جنگ جهانی دوم توسط کنراد زوس مهندس آلمانی ساخته شده بود. کامپیوتر‌ چگونه کار می‌کند؟ طبق تعریف‌هایی که در بالا گفته شد، هر دستگاهی که قابلیت برنامه ریزی برای پردازش، ذخیره و بازیابی را داشته باشد یک کامپیوتر است که از ساده‌ترین آن می‌توان به ماشین حساب و پیچیده‌ترین آن کامپیوتر‌های امروزی و ربات‌ها اشاره کرد. تقریباً همه می‌دانند که کامپیوتر با دو کد باینری صفر و یک در حال انجام عملیات است و شاید این ساده‌ترین توصیفی باشد که درباره نحوه عملکرد آن بتوان داشت. در ادامه، شیرجه‌ای عمیق خواهیم زد در نحوه کار کرد این مهم‌ترین اختراع بشر در حوزه تکنولوژی! یک رایانه به چند بخش اصلی تقسیم می‌شود: واحد محاسبه و منطق (Arithmetic and Logic Unit) واحد کنترل ابزار‌های ورودی و خروجی (I/O) پردازنده حال همراه با موستانگ ، نگاهی دقیق تر به این اجزای تشکیل دهنده می‌اندازیم. اجزای اصلی کامیپوتر Cpu پردازنده کامپیوتر، یک مدار الکترونیکی است که وظیفه اصلی آن، اجرای دستور العمل‌های متوالی است. یک پردازنده، چهار عملکرد مختلف دارد که عبارتند از: فراخوانی، رمزگشایی، اجرا و ذخیره یا بازنویسی دستورات در حافظه. در مرحله اجرا، دستورات مطابق با برنامه اجرا می‌ شوند. در مرحله فراخوانی، دستور از حافظه خوانده می‌شود و در مرحله رمزگشایی، نوع دستور تعیین و به قسمت‌های مختلف تقسیم می‌شود. سپس در مرحله بازنویسی، نتایج حاصل از اجرای دستورات در حافظه کامپیوتر ذخیره می‌شود. یک پردازنده به دو دسته RISC و CISC تقسیم می‌شود که پردازنده دسته RISC پردازشگر اعمال ساده و دسته دیگر پردازشگر اعمال پیچیده است. مادربورد برد اصلی یک کامپیوتر است که تقریبا تمامی اجزای کامپیوتر بر روی آن سوار می‌شوند. همچنین قطعه‌های مهم دیجیتالی مانند بایوس (BIOS) بر روی آن قرار دارند. کار اصلی مادربرد، کنترل پردازشگر مرکزی و ارتباط برقرار کردن میان آن و اجزای دیگر کامپیوتر است. این طور فرض کنید که: بایوس به عنوان پلی برای برقراری ارتباط میان پردازشگر و بخش ورودی و خروجی (I/O) است. ورودی و خروجی یک کامپیوتر به دستگاه‌هایی مانند کیبورد (صفحه کلید)، مانیتور (نمایشگر) و غیره تقسیم می‌شود. هارد دیسک یکی از اصلی‌ترین قطعات کامپیوتر هارد دیسک است که از چند صفحه شبیه سی‌دی تشکیل شده که سطح آن پوشیده با مواد مغناطیسی است که به این مواد پلاتر می‌گویند. طرز کار هارد دیسک بسیار شبیه گرامافون است با این تفاوت که هارد دیسک از یک بخش به نام هد تشکیل شده که این بخش هد می تواند با معماری پیچیده و جالب خود، اطلاعات را ذخیره و حذف کند. هارد دیسک، تمامی اطلاعاتی که در کامپیوتر وجود دارد، مانند سیستم عامل، نرم افزار، بازی و غیره را درون خود ذخیره می‌کند و تمامی این اطلاعات نیز از طریق آن خوانده می‌شود. امروزه، حافظه SSD (درایو جامد) محبوبیت بسیار زیادی در دنیا پیدا کرده است. این حافظه دقیقاً برعکس یک هارد دیسک (HDD) عمل می‌کند و از هیچ دیسک و هدی تشکیل نشده است. یک SSD حافظه‌ای مبتنی بر حافظه فلش است که نسبت به هارد دیسک‌ها برق کمتری مصرف می‌کند و سرعت بسیار بالا‌یی دارد. در واقع این نوع از حافظه‌ها به دلیل سرعت بسیار بالا‌ی خود مشهور شده‌اند و همین موضوع هم باعث شده که شرکت‌های بزرگی مانند سامسونگ دست به تولید این نوع حافظه‌ها بزنند. RAM یکی از مهم‌ترین اجزای یک کامپیوتر است. حافظه کامپیوتر (RAM) را حافظه کوتاه مدت کامپیوتر می نامند. ساده‌ترین توضیح درمورد حافظه کامپیوتر این است که: اطلاعاتی که کامپیوتر برای اجرای دستورات به آن احتیاج دارد از هارد دیسک به این حافظه واگذار شده و سپس برای اجرا به پردازنده می‌رود. GPU کارت گرافیک یکی دیگر از بخش‌های مهم کامپیوتر است که به پردازنده گرافیکی کامپیوتر معروف است. کارت گرافیک، وظیفه نمایش یا رندرینگ تصاویر بر روی صفحه نمایش را دارد. در واقع، یکی از مهم‌ترین عضو‌ها برای اجرا یک بازی بر روی کامپیوتر، همین کارت گرافیک است. زیرا وظیفه پردازش تکسچر‌ها و نمایش آن‌ها را برعهده دارد. کوانتوم ، عصر جدید کامپیوتر تمامی توضیحاتی که در بخش‌های قبل داده شده، معرفی کامپیوتری بود که با فیزیک مکانیک ساخته شده است. اما اکنون موستانگ می‌خواهد به توصیف یک نوع جدید از کامپیوتر بپردازد! نوعی از کامپیوتر که بجای مکانیک ساده از مکانیک کوانتوم در موجودیت خود استفاده می‌کند و کامپیوتر کوانتومی نام دارد. در فیزیک کلاسیک و مکانیک (نیوتونی) داریم که اگر فردی جسمی را به دیوار پرتاب کند با برگشت آن مواجه می‌شود. مثلاً اگر شما یک توپ را به سمت دیوار پرتاب کنید، این توپ همیشه به سمت شما باز می‌گردد. حال با استفاده از فیزیک کوانتومی بحثی به نام تابع موج بوجود می‌آید که می گوید: اگر شما و توپ درون دستتان، به اندازه یک الکترون کوچک شوید، همچنین دیوار روبروی شما هم کوچک شود و مانند یک سدی شود که الکترون توان نفوذ به آن را نداشته باشد، پدیده عجیبی رخ می‌دهد: بعد از هر پرتاب توپ، در برخی اوقات نه تنها توپ به سمت شما بر نمی‌گردد بلکه یا از دیوار عبور می‌کند و یا در آن گیر می‌افتد. کامپیوتر کوانتومی و کیوبیت حال با استفاده از توضیحات بالا، به سراغ معرفی کیوبیت می‌رویم. یک کامپیوتر ساده از یک بیت تشکیل شده است که یا موجودیت 0 دارد یا 1 (هر هشت عدد از این بیت‌ها را یک بایت می‌گویند). اما در کامپیوتر کوانتومی، به آن کیوبیت (واحد اطلاعات کوانتومی) می‌گویند